Charity bowled over
Banwell Bowling Club presented a cheque for over �8,000 to the Guide Dogs for the Blind at the club’s annual dinner.
AFTER a long season of bowling and fund-raising, Banwell Bowling Club was delighted to welcome the Somerset County president and his wife to the club’s annual dinner and presentation evening.
Another guest and friend of the club was a representative from Guide Dogs for the Blind, this was the club’s chosen charity for 2011.
Pictured are (right to left): Banwell club captain Kim Burgess, club president Barry Taylor, Maggie Burgess and accepting the cheque of a fantastic �8,390 on behalf of the Guide Dogs for the Blind is Richard Llewellyn.
